I advise to choose to platforms that you will focus on and make them the priority rather than do a sprinkling of posts on all sites .
BE CONSISTENT In the beginning you can often feel like you are talking to yourself as your Facebook business page or status updates resemble a ghost town . Attracting a faithful community is not an easy thing to do unless you turn up everyday and show that you are
serious about being on social media - you must make a habit of posting every day . Let ’ s use Facebook as the example , and commenting and ‘ liking ’ any of your fans interactions . Utilizing these options can make your customers feel like they are special to you . It ’ s also been proven that when people “ like ” your business ’ s Facebook page , they are a lot more likely to do business with you .
